Subject: DR drill results — Harrowfield telemetry gateway. Team, Thursday's disaster-recovery drill for the Ploughline farm-equipment telemetry gateway went cleanly: we failed over from the Dunmere site to the Coldbrook standby in eleven minutes, and tractor telemetry resumed with no data loss. For future maintainers: the failover script requires unsealing the Ploughline credentials vault at the standby site. For the next drill, unseal it using the recovery passphrase noted below.

recovery phrase for bawef-kagag: druath-aldix-brieth-weniel-sorox

# Break-Glass: CompactKite Log Compaction

Hey reviewer — if compaction on the Ferrow message queue wedges and on-call can't reach the admin plane, break-glass applies. Grab the emergency operator role, pause compaction on the stuck partition, and file an incident note within an hour. Unsealing the emergency credential bundle requires the recovery passphrase shown directly below.

unlock words, kajog-bahif: wendor-praael-ralys-julvan-kasath-kelys-wenmir-wenius-julax

## Break-Glass Access: Digest Scheduler

If the Mailwhale batch digest scheduler wedges itself (usually after a DST rollover — yes, still), you'll need break-glass access to the cron control plane to re-queue the morning digests manually. Normal on-call creds won't cut it; the scheduler vault is intentionally walled off. Don't do this casually — every use pings the Tern Harbor audit channel. To unlock the emergency console, enter the recovery passphrase exactly as written below.

vault phrase of tagag-yadup = ralys-caseth-novys-istael